Summary

Reporting to the Regional Sales Manager, this position is responsible for managing an existing customer base whilst also driving growth at new customers and in adjacent market applications. Selling directly to the end consumer/business purchaser or indirectly through various sales channels. Assessing customer needs and suggesting appropriate products, services, and/or solutions. Developing and delivering sales bids, presentations, and proposals and conducting product demonstrations. Identifying and contacting prospective customers and building relationships to generate future sales and repeat business Incumbents matching to this specialization are compensated based on achievement of sales targets.

Job Responsibilities

  • Develop and execute budget in cooperation with the Coatings and Construction Solutions Business Unit to include growth targets for volume, revenue, and gross margin.

  • Drive and support sales efforts to deliver agreed business targets - volumes, revenues, profitability (product and territory), and working capital (accounts receivables and percent current).

  • Establish strong relationships with existing customers and new prospects; execute defined number of customer visits reflecting the intrinsic value of the customer visit reports and all relevant feedback in the CRM.  

  • Stay up to date with the latest industry trends, new technologies and competitor offerings, inform internal stakeholders about developments

  • Conduct market mapping to analyze customers, demand, unmet needs and competitors

  • Identify and develop new business opportunities, identify threats, mitigate risks

  • Manage the sales cycle from lead generation to deal closure

  • Ensure customer needs are met through collaboration with Technical Service, Marketing, Product Management, Supply Chain, Quality and Customer Service

  • Ensure compliance with SHE requirements in the area of responsibility in line with internal, contractual and legal requirements

  • Manage sales volume and margin within set targets by implementing commercial excellence guidelines

  • Negotiate prices, rebates, payment terms and conditions and supply agreements

  • Plan and conduct customer visits in the assigned territory considering the value of the customer relationship

  • Create visit reports for sustainable information and communication within the organization

  • Monitor accounts receivable, ensure punctual payments and cash flow targets, actively manage credits in collaboration with Finance

  • Manage claims in collaboration with Technical Service and Quality

  • Support the Regional Sales Manager in territory, budget and forecast planning

  • Represent the company at trade shows, conferences and congresses

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Chemistry, Chemical Engineering, Civil Engineering, and/or combination of education and related experience. Master’s degree preferred.

  • Minimum of three years’ sales experience; preferably in the chemicals industry. Five or more years preferred.

  • Strong track record and proven experience in sales of polymers and additives in the chemicals industry and knowledge of end-use applications.

  • Full commitment to business integrity, customer value, teamwork, innovation, and diversity, equity and inclusion (DE&I).

  • Excellent communication, negotiation and presentation skills.

  • Ability to build and maintain strong relationships with customers.

  • Self-motivated with a strong sales drive, determination and target-oriented mindset.

  • A mission-driven, team player with the desire to make an impact and difference.

  • Ability to plan and manage at both strategic and operational levels.

  • Outstanding interpersonal skills across cultures.

  • Experience working across cultures collaboratively in a global organization.

  • Excellent MS Office software experience, CRM and planning tools (e.g. C4C, Salesforce, Arkieva).

  • Valid driver’s license and ability to travel up to 60%.

  • Ideal candidate will be located in the Eastern half of the United States, within driving distance of a major airport.

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ene

Los Angeles is a global leader in entertainment, so it’s no surprise that many of the biggest players in streaming, digital media and game development call the city home. But the city boasts plenty of non-entertainment innovation as well, with tech companies spanning verticals like AI, fintech, e-commerce and biotech. With major universities like Caltech, UCLA, USC and the nearby UC Irvine, the city has a steady supply of top-flight tech and engineering talent — not counting the graduates flocking to Los Angeles from across the world to enjoy its beaches, culture and year-round temperate climate.

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
